The Vlore: Blue Cave, Pirate Cave & Canyon Cruise Speedboat offers a lively way to explore Albania’s rugged coastline. Departing from Vlore, this 7-hour adventure takes visitors to some of the most iconic natural and legendary sites along the Karaburun Peninsula. Guided in English and Italian, the tour includes visits to the Blue Cave, Englishman Bay, Churchs Bay, the Pirate Cave, and Grama Bay.

This tour is ideal for those craving a blend of adventure, scenic beauty, and mystery. While it involves boat travel and swimming, it remains accessible for most with some physical limitations. Expect lively commentary, stunning views, and plenty of opportunities to snorkel and relax amid Albania’s unspoiled waters. The only consideration is that it’s not suitable for pregnant women, people with back or heart problems, or very young children.

One of the tour’s main highlights is the visit to the Blue Cave, a natural marvel carved into towering rock walls. Its dazzling turquoise waters and the dramatic cliff formations create a setting reminiscent of pirate tales. The Blue Cave remains a must-see for its vibrant colors and the sense of mystery that surrounds it.

The guides share stories of the cave’s legendary past as part of the adventure, adding a layer of intrigue to the viewing experience. The boat drops anchor nearby, giving ample time to swim and snorkel in the crystal-clear waters and appreciate this remarkable natural wonder.

Exploring Smugglers Canyon and the Secluded Bays

Beyond the Blue Cave, the tour continues past dramatic cliffs into Smugglers Canyon, a site with echoes of Albania’s hidden stories and secret passages. While the canyon itself is not described as a walking stop, the boat cruise allows a close-up view of its rugged cliffs.

Next, the boat drops anchor at Englishman Bay, known for its untouched waters and peaceful ambiance. This stretch of coastline offers prime swimming and relaxation opportunities. Travelers can enjoy a break from the boat’s motion and soak up the raw beauty of Albanian coastlines.

The Tranquil Charm of Churchs Bay

Following the bays, the journey takes travelers to Churchs Bay, a quiet cove framed by rugged cliffs and clear seas. This spot combines natural tranquility with a hint of history, as its serene atmosphere contrasts with the more dramatic scenery of the caves.

Here, visitors have time to swim, relax, and take in the peaceful surroundings. The calm waters and scenic cliffs make it an ideal location for unwinding amid nature’s best offerings.

Snorkeling and Relaxation at Grama Bay

The final major stop is Grama Bay, famous for its crystal-clear waters, golden sands, and ancient cliff carvings. This bay offers a perfect setting for swimming, snorkeling, and soaking up the unspoiled landscape. The shallow waters and vibrant marine life make it a favorite highlight of the tour.

Visitors can lounge on the sand, explore the ancient inscriptions carved into the cliffs, or simply admire the stunning scenery before heading back to Vlore.
